How to make gluten free copycat ihop grinch pancakes

If you (or your kiddos) have a gluten sensitivity or allergy, you haven’t been able to enjoy IHOP’s Grinch Pancakes in the restaurant, unfortunately.

The good news is that you can totally make gluten free Grinch Pancakes at home by swapping out a couple of ingredients!

Opt for a good gluten free flour to start. Also, double check that you have gluten free baking powder.

Make sure that the vanilla extract (the one linked above is gluten free!), and all of your other ingredients are gluten free, and are not made in a facility where they might be exposed to wheat or gluten (it should tell you this on the package label).

How do you store grinch pancakes

If you even have any leftovers {giggle}, properly package your Grinch Pancakes in airtight storage containers, and then you can keep them in the fridge for 2-3 days.

If stored in airtight containers or freezer bags, pancakes last in the freezer for up to 2 months.

Pro Tip: Separate pancakes with pieces of wax paper before freezing to help with breaking them apart when you want to reheat them. I love these precut wax paper squares! SO convenient!

Copycat IHOP Grinch Pancakes

Copycat IHOP Grinch Pancakes

This is the PERFECT Christmas morning breakfast idea! Fluffy, buttery Grinch pancakes with bright green whipped cream and red heart sprinkles! Skip IHOP and make your own at home!

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es

Ingredients

  • Pancakes:
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on granulated sugar
  • 3 teaspoons ba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• 1 egg
  • ¾ cup milk or buttermilk
  • 2 tablespoon vegetable or canola oil
  • Green food coloring
  • Glaze:
  • 4 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• ½ cup powdered sugar
  • 1 teaspoon clear vanilla extract **see notes
  • 2-3 tablespoons milk
  • Green Whipped Cream (enough for pancakes and hot chocolate or chocolate milk):
  • 1 cup cold heavy whipping cream
  • ¼ cup powdered sugar
  • 1 teaspoon clear vanilla extract **see notes
  • Green food coloring
  • Decoration:
  • Red heart sprinkles

Instructions

Glaze

  1. Beat together cream cheese, powdered sugar and vanilla extract until smooth.
  2. Add milk 1 tablespoon at a time until desired consistency. 
  3. Set aside.

Whipped Cream 

  1. In a large bowl or a bowl of the stand mixer, beat whipping cream until soft peaks form.
  2. Add powdered sugar and vanilla and continue beating until stiff peaks form.
  3. Stir in a few drops of food coloring at a time until desired consistency.
  4. Transfer to piping bag fitted with a large star or round tip.

Pancakes

  1. Add flour, sugar, baking powder and salt to large measuring cup or mixing bowl and whisk together.
  2. Add egg, milk and oil to dry ingredients and whisk until well combined.
  3. Stir in a few drops of food coloring at a time until desired color is reached.
  4. Heat griddle and spray with cooking spray.
  5. Scoop pancake batter onto hot griddle and cook 4-5 minutes or until golden brown.
  6. Flip and cook on other side 2-3 minutes or until golden brown.
  7. Remove from griddle and keep warm while repeating with remaining pancake batter.
  8. When all the pancakes are done, assemble them by stacking 2-3 pancakes, then spoon glaze over top, and pipe on whipped cream. 
  9. Decorate with red heart sprinkles. 
  10. Serve immediately.
  11. Store leftovers in refrigerator. 

Notes

Serve with hot chocolate, chocolate or white milk

Decorate with remaining whipped cream and more heart sprinkles 

Clear Vanilla Extract - using clear is best if you want the glaze to be white. You can also use regular vanilla extract.
